Record Player Spinning Uneven

Record Player Spinning Uneven

There are a few reasons why your record player might be spinning unevenly. Here are some of the most common causes:

  • Uneven surface: If your turntable is not sitting on a level surface, it can cause the platter to wobble as it rotates. This can lead to uneven playback and skipping. Make sure that your turntable is on a level surface and that it is not being bumped or vibrated.
  • Loose belt: The belt is what drives the platter on most record players. If the belt is loose, it can cause the platter to spin unevenly. To check the belt, you can remove it from the turntable and visually inspect it. The belt should be tight and should not have any cracks or tears. If the belt is loose or damaged, you will need to replace it.
  • Dirty or damaged platter: The platter is the surface on which the record sits. If the platter is dirty or damaged, it can cause the record to spin unevenly. To clean the platter, you can use a soft cloth or a record cleaning brush. If the platter is damaged, you may need to replace it.
  • Worn-out stylus: The stylus is the needle that reads the grooves on the record. Over time, the stylus can wear out and become dull. This can cause it to skip or jump out of place, which can also lead to uneven playback. If you think your stylus might be worn out, you can replace it.
  • Problem with the turntable itself: If your turntable is not working properly, it can cause the platter to spin unevenly. This could be due to a problem with the turntable’s motor, the tonearm, or the stylus. If you think there might be a problem with your turntable, you should take it to a professional for repair.

If you’ve tried all of the above and your record player is still spinning unevenly, you may need to take it to a professional for further diagnosis.

Here are some additional tips to help prevent your record player from spinning unevenly:

  • Keep your turntable clean and free of dust.
  • Inspect the belt regularly for signs of wear or damage.
  • Replace the stylus as needed.
  • Handle your records with care.

By following these tips, you can help keep your record player in good condition and prevent it from spinning unevenly.
